6 Mission & Outreach February Mission of the Month Ethiopian Evangelical Church Mekane Yesus This month we ask you to focus monetary gifts and prayers of blessings on our NALC partner in Ethiopia, Africa. We support the Ethiopian Evangelical Church Mekane Yesus (EECMY). "Evangelical" means "Lutheran" and "Mekane Yesus" means "dwelling place of Jesus." The growth of EECMY has been enormous since its constitution in Missionaries who ventured to serve there in 1960 have seen growth from 20,000 then to OVER 5 MILLION now. Hearing Loop Installed An induction loop hearing system was installed on the right half of the Sanctuary as you face the altar. Individuals seated in this area with a hearing aide will benefit from this new technology. The hearing aide will either automatically utilize the T setting or can be manually switched to the T setting depending on the hearing aide technology. Also available are separate loop receiver headsets to use this technology if the hearing aide is not compatible or not utilized. A one-page handout on this technology is available from the greeters.
